The Moabyte resilience model is built on three layers. Focusing on one leaves you vulnerable. You need all three.
1. Production Systems
This is about raw calorie output. Most "survival gardens" are hobby gardens that will starve you. You need high-yield, nutrient-dense crops that grow reliably in your climate.

2. Stability Systems
A garden that depends on the store is not a survival garden. Stability means closing loop: saving your own seeds, generating your own fertilizer, and securing water.

3. Independence Systems
When the grid goes down, your electric pump won't work. Independence systems are low-tech, manual backups that ensure survival in a true collapse scenario.
